    摘要: A method for repairing a defective semiconductor device, the defective semiconductor device including a semiconductor thin film and a conductive thin film, disposed in the named order, on a conductive surface of a substrate, such that the conductive thin film and the conductive surface of the substrate are electrically short-circuited at a pinhole occurring in the semiconductor thin film to form an electrically short-circuited portion. The method includes the steps of applying desired a voltage through an electrode positioned above a surface of the defective semiconductor device, and moving the electrode along the surface of the defective semiconductor device while maintaining a distance between the electrode and the conductive thin film sufficient to allow a discharge to occur when the electrode is above the electrically short-circuited portion, such that the discharge modifies a region of the conductive thin film which is in electrical contact with the conductive surface of the substrate, to establish an electrically noncontacted state between the conductive thin film and the conductive surface of the substrate.

    摘要: An apparatus for repairing a defective semiconductor device having an electrically short-circuited portion, wherein the semiconductor device includes a semiconductor thin film and a conductive thin film disposed in the named order on a conductive surface of a substrate and in which the conductive thin film and the conductive surface of the substrate are electrically short-circuited at a pinhole occurring in the semiconductor thin film to form an electrically short-circuited portion so that the semiconductor device is defective. The apparatus includes a substrate holding unit for holding the substrate of the defective semiconductor device and an electrode arranged above the substrate holding unit so that, when the defective semiconductor is positioned on the substrate holding unit, there is a predetermined distance between the electrode and the conductive thin film of the defective semiconductor device, the electrode being capable of moving in relation to the substrate of the defective semiconductor device. The apparatus further includes a voltage applying unit for applying a desired voltage to the electrode, wherein discharge is caused between the electrode and the conductive thin film of the defective semiconductor device by applying a desired voltage to the electrode through the voltage applying means to thereby modify a region of the conductive thin film of the defective semiconductor device in electrical contact with the conductive surface of the substrate of the defective semiconductor device.

    摘要: The present invention provides a photovoltaic element in which the open-circuit voltage and the path length of holes are improved by preventing the recombination of photoexcited carriers.The p-i-n junction type photovoltaic element is composed of a p-type layer, an i-type layer of a laminated structure consisting of an i-type layer formed by RF plasma CVD on the p-type layer side and an i-type layer formed by microwave (.mu.W) CVD on the n-type layer side, or an i-type layer formed by microwave (.mu.W) plasma CVD on the p-type layer side and an i-type layer formed by RF plasma CVD on the n-type layer side, characterized in that the i-type layer formed by .mu.W plasma CVD is formed by a process in which a lower .mu.W energy and a higher RF energy than the .mu.W energy needed to decompose 100% of the source gas are simultaneously applied to a source gas containing Si and Ge at a pressure of 50 mTorr or less, such that the minimum value of the bandgap is shifted toward the p-type layer side, away from the center of the i-type layer, and the i-type layer formed by RF plasma CVD is formed 30 nm thick or less by using a source gas containing a silicon-containing gas at a deposition rate of 2 nm/sec or less.

    摘要: An object of the present invention is to provide a photoelectrical conversion device in which recombination of carriers excited by light is prevented and the open voltage and the carrier range of positive holes are improved and to provide a generating system using the photoelectrical conversion device. The photoelectrical conversion device includes a p-layer, an i-layer, and an n-layer, wherein the photoelectrical conversion device being formed by stacking the p-layer, the i-layer and the n-layer each of which is made of non-single-crystal silicon semiconductor, the i-layer contains germanium atoms, the band gap of the i-layer is smoothly changed in a direction of the thickness of the i-layer, the minimum value of the band gap is positioned adjacent to the p-layer from the central position of the i-layer and both of a valence control agent to serve as a donor and another valence control agent to serve as an acceptor are doped into the i-layer. Further, at least either of the p-layer or the n-layer is formed into a stacked structure consisting of a layer mainly composed of group III elements of the periodic table and/or group V elements of the same and a layer containing the valence control agent and mainly composed of silicon atoms.
